Gradle同步已完成,但有一些错误

时间:2016-03-29 22:11:20

标签: android android-gradle google-signin

我正在尝试为Google登录添加Google服务插件。

在项目级别和应用级别build.gradle文件中添加一些行后同步项目会产生以下结果:

  

Gradle项目同步已完成并出现一些错误

伴随消息:

  

警告:需要Gradle版本2.10。目前的版本是2.4。如果   使用gradle包装器,尝试编辑distributionUrl   /home/vin***/Documents/Projects/F/gradle/wrapper/gradle-wrapper.properties   to gradle-2.10-all.zip

如何解决此问题?

2 个答案:

答案 0 :(得分:2)

  1. 在Windows资源管理器中打开项目文件夹,然后在其中打开gradle文件夹。
  2. 转到包装器文件夹,在那里你会找到gradle-wrapper.properties文件。
  3. 其内容类似于

    {{1}}

    将distributionUrl的结尾更改为2.10 ......或者警告说的任何内容。

    转到设置=>构建,执行,部署=> Gradle =>选择使用默认gradle包装器

答案 1 :(得分:0)

这可能是因为您已设置build.gradle

classpath 'com.android.tools.build:gradle:+'

你必须选择:

  1. distributionUrl中的gradle-wrapper.properties更改为https\://services.gradle.org/distributions/gradle-2.10-all.zip
  2. 将build.gradle更改为特定版本,例如

    classpath 'com.android.tools.build:gradle:1.3.0'
    
  3. 在我的情况下,我使用第二个,因为和你一样,我使用gradle-2.4

    希望这会有所帮助!!